package org.xlightweb;
import java.io.IOException;
import java.nio.ByteBuffer;
import org.xsocket.DataConverter;
import org.xsocket.connection.IConnection.FlushMode;
/**
* WebSocket Binary Message
*
*
This is an experimental implementation of the HTML5 draft and subject to change
*
* @author grro
*/
final class BinaryMessage extends WebSocketMessage {
private static final byte START_BYTE_BINARYFRAME = (byte) 0x80;
public BinaryMessage(byte[] bytes) {
this(DataConverter.toByteBuffer(bytes));
}
BinaryMessage(ByteBuffer msg) {
super(msg, null);
}
@Override
public boolean isBinaryMessage() {
return true;
}
@Override
int writeTo(WebSocketConnection connection, IWriteCompleteHandler completeHandler) throws IOException {
if (completeHandler == null) {
connection.getUnderlyingTcpConnection().setFlushmode(FlushMode.SYNC);
} else {
connection.getUnderlyingTcpConnection().setFlushmode(FlushMode.ASYNC);
}
ByteBuffer msgData = getData().getByteBuffer();
int length = msgData.remaining();
byte[] header;
if (length <=128) {
header = new byte[1 + 1];
header[1] = (byte) (0x7F & length);
} else if (length <= 16384) {
header = new byte[1 + 2];
header[1] = (byte) (0x80 | (0x7f & (length>>7)));
header[2] = (byte) (0x7F & length);
} else {
header = new byte[1 + 3];
header[1] = (byte) (0x80 | (length>>14));
header[2] = (byte) (0x80 | (0x7F & (length>>7)));
header[3] = (byte) (0x7F & length);
}
header[0] = (byte) 0x80;
int written = connection.getUnderlyingTcpConnection().write(header);
if (completeHandler == null) {
written += connection.getUnderlyingTcpConnection().write(msgData);
} else {
written += msgData.remaining();
connection.getUnderlyingTcpConnection().write(msgData, new WebSocketMessageCompleteHandlerAdapter(connection, completeHandler));
}
connection.getUnderlyingTcpConnection().flush();
return written;
}
static BinaryMessage parse(ByteBuffer buffer) throws IOException {
int savePos = buffer.position();
int saveLimit = buffer.limit();
// read length
int length = 0;
while (buffer.hasRemaining()) {
byte b = buffer.get();
length = length << 7;
length = length | (0x7F & b);
if (b >= 0) {
break;
}
}
if (buffer.remaining() >= length) {
ByteBuffer msgBuffer = buffer.slice();
buffer.position(buffer.position() + length);
return new BinaryMessage(msgBuffer);
}
buffer.position(savePos);
buffer.limit(saveLimit);
return null;
}
static boolean isBinaryMessage(byte startByte) {
return (startByte == START_BYTE_BINARYFRAME);
}
}
